Here's how it began: AUDISEE founder and president, Peter B. Lewis tells it this way: "We began talking about the Coke Pavilion in the summer of 2006. Ralph and I dreamed up the whole thing on three long SKYPE calls over the course of two days. We wrote it up and passed it over to Kevin who created the spaces for our Designed Experience. After that, I just continued with my usual business." Then one day, Peter got a phone call. "I've got good news and bad news." It was my friend, client and co-conspirator of 20 years, Ralph Miller, calling from Beijing , China in December, 2006. "Oh?" I inquired, "What's up?" "We're doing Coca-Cola on the Olympic Green, a 40,000 sq. foot two story structure to be designed by Kevin West." "Fantastic, and the bad news is.?" "We're doing Coca-Cola on the Olympic Green -the client really loves the Experience we designed and now we have to actually do it!!" "And the other piece of news is, adidas flipped for our Spiral Theater idea and they want us to design the experience for their whole building! The really good news is the two pavilions are physically right next door to each other!" "So," I ask, "we're doing TWO exhibitors on the Olympic Green in Beijing ?" "That's the plan," says Ralph Thus began an 18 month roller-coaster ride and my own personal Olympic Experience - with it's nearly insurmountable challenges and obstacles topped off with deep emotions: after giving my all, I ran through the finish line victorious!
